About the Role
Registered Nurse-Home Care- Casual- Far North Coast
Southern Cross Care NSW & ACT is seeking a compassionate and dedicated Casual Registered Nurse to join our Home Care Team in the Northern Region. This is a fantastic opportunity for someone who values flexibility, autonomy, and making a meaningful difference in the lives of older Australians within their own homes.
In this rewarding role, you’ll provide high-quality, person-centred care while building genuine connections with clients across the community. The position requires a willingness to travel across Casino, Ballina, and Banora Point, supporting our clients to maintain their independence, dignity, and quality of life.

What You’ll Be Doing
-
Conducting initial and ongoing assessments, planning and managing nursing care
-
Developing and reviewing individualised care plans to meet residents’ changing needs
-
Participating in quarterly care plan reviews (or more frequently where required)
-
Maintaining accurate, up-to-date documentation in line with SCC policies and quality standards
-
Ensuring the completion and accuracy of ACFI claims
-
Supporting best practice clinical care in a collaborative team environment
